Enhancing Virtual Product Representations for Advanced Design Repository Systems

This paper describes the transformation of an existing set of heterogeneous product knowledge into a coherent design repository that supports product design knowledge archival and web-based search, display, and design model and tool generation. Guided by design theory, existing product information was analyzed and compared against desired outputs to ascertain what information management structure was needed to produce design resources pertinent to the design process. Several test products were catalogued to determine what information was essential without being redundant in representation. This set allowed for the creation of a novel single point of entry application for product information and the development of a relational database for design knowledge archival. Web services were then implemented to support design knowledge retrieval through search, browse, and real-time design tool generation. Further explored in this paper are the fundamental enabling technologies of the design repository system. Additionally, repository-generated design tools are scrutinized alongside human-generated design tools for validation. Through this process researchers have been able to improve the way in which artifact data are gathered, archived, distributed and used.

[1]  Lawrence D. Miles,et al.  Techniques Of Value Analysis And Engineering , 1961 .

[2]  John R. Hauser,et al.  Design and marketing of new products , 1980 .

[3]  D. Littler Design and Marketing of New Products , 1981 .

[4]  Crispin Hales,et al.  Engineering design: a systematic approach , 1989 .

[5]  Jonathan Cherneff Communicating design representations: the role of interpretation , 1991 .

[6]  Paul J. Deitel,et al.  C how to program , 1994 .

[7]  Steven D. Eppinger,et al.  Integration analysis of product decompositions , 1994 .

[8]  Kathleen O'Shaughnessy,et al.  Computational model for conceptual design based on extended function logic , 1996, Artificial Intelligence for Engineering Design, Analysis and Manufacturing.

[9]  S. Sheppard MECHANICAL DISSECTION: AN EXPERIENCE IN HOW THINGS WORK , 1996 .

[10]  Simon Szykman,et al.  Network-Centric CAD: A Research Planning Workshop, 3-4 December, 1996, National Institute of Standards and Technology, Gaithersburg, Maryland. , 1997 .

[11]  Ram D. Sriram,et al.  An Information Modeling Framework to Support Design Databases and Repositories , 1997 .

[12]  Ram D. Sriram,et al.  The Representation of Function in Computer-Based Design , 1999 .

[13]  Ron Petrusha,et al.  ASP in a nutshell , 1999 .

[14]  Matt Neuburg,et al.  REALbasic: The Definitive Guide , 1999 .

[15]  John R. Dixon,et al.  Engineering Design & Design for Manufacturing: A Structured Approach , 1999 .

[16]  Kristin L. Wood,et al.  Development of a Functional Basis for Design , 2000 .

[17]  Jonathan Cagan,et al.  Agent-Based Synthesis of Electromechanical Design Configurations , 2000 .

[18]  Steven J. Fenves,et al.  A MODEL FOR INFORMATION FLOW IN DESIGN , 2000 .

[19]  K. Wood,et al.  QUANTITATIVE MEASURES FOR DESIGN BY ANALOGY , 2000 .

[20]  Kristin L. Wood,et al.  A heuristic method for identifying modules for product architectures , 2000 .

[21]  Joshua D. Summers,et al.  FEATURES AS AN ABSTRACTION FOR DESIGNER CONVENIENCE IN THE DESIGN OF COMPLEX PRODUCTS , 2000 .

[22]  Javier P. Gonzalez-Zugasti,et al.  A Method for Architecting Product Platforms , 2000 .

[23]  C. M. Sperberg-McQueen,et al.  eXtensible Markup Language (XML) 1.0 (Second Edition) , 2000 .

[24]  Kristin L. Wood,et al.  Using quantitative functional models to develop product architectures , 2000 .

[25]  Kevin Otto,et al.  Product Design: Techniques in Reverse Engineering and New Product Development , 2000 .

[26]  Steven J. Fenves,et al.  A core product model for representing design information , 2001 .

[27]  Extensible Stylesheet Language (XSL) - Version 1.0 , 2001 .

[28]  Steven J. Fenves,et al.  A foundation for interoperability in next-generation product development systems , 2001, Comput. Aided Des..

[29]  Anil Mital,et al.  Designing and manufacturing consumer products for functionality: a literature review of current function definitions and design support tools , 2001 .

[30]  张晓丽,et al.  Enterprise Java Beans技术架构分析 , 2001 .

[31]  Johan Malmqvist,et al.  Integration of Requirement Management and Product Data Management Systems , 2001 .

[32]  Sanjay Mishra,et al.  Mastering Oracle SQL , 2002 .

[33]  Chuck Cavaness Programming Jakarta Struts , 2002 .

[34]  Susan Carlson Skalak House of Quality , 2002 .

[35]  Arman Danesh,et al.  Mastering ColdFusion MX , 2002 .

[36]  Manish Verma,et al.  Functional Modeling, Reverse Engineering, and Design Reuse , 2002 .

[37]  Simon Szykman,et al.  Architecture and Implementation of a Design Repository System , 2002 .

[38]  Daniel A. McAdams,et al.  A Computational Approach to Conceptual Design , 2002 .

[39]  Simon Szykman,et al.  A functional basis for engineering design: Reconciling and evolving previous efforts , 2002 .

[40]  Kristin L. Wood,et al.  ENUMERATING THE COMPONENT SPACE: FIRST STEPS TOWARD A DESIGN NAMING CONVENTION FOR MECHANICAL PARTS , 2003 .

[41]  Francesco Balena Programming Microsoft® Visual Basic® .NET Version 2003 , 2004 .

[42]  John R. Dixon,et al.  Expert systems for mechanical design: Examples of symbolic representations of design geometries , 1987, Engineering with Computers.